The Cover Feature shows the various quinoxaline derivatives that can be used as molecular sensors for ionic species, with respective coordination sites on the molecules. More information can be found in the Review by S. V. Bhosale and co‐workers on page 934 in Issue 12, 2018 (DOI: 10.1002/open.201800163).
